Capital Trust Limited is an India-based non-banking financial company. The Company is engaged in the business of providing loans to small and micro enterprises. It operates in the financing activities segment. It gives access to short-term business loans through the Capital Business Loans (CBL) offering. It offers Capital Trust employees the opportunity to access a portion of their upcoming salary in advance through the Capital Salary Advance facility. This is essentially a loan against their future earnings, which they then repay in installments from their subsequent paychecks. It has developed a rural doorstep-financial technology focusing on providing financial inclusion services to underserved India. Customers can view their loan details, transaction history, and make online repayments through the application that is offered. The financial facilities primarily cater to individuals with low incomes who operate small businesses, often without collateral or a credit history.
